About

Shengyi Huang is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Aerospace Engineering and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, Shengyi Huang has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 469 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 31 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 6 papers in Aerospace Engineering and 4 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in Shengyi Huang's work include Semiconductor materials and devices (13 papers), Advancements in Semiconductor Devices and Circuit Design (12 papers) and Radio Frequency Integrated Circuit Design (9 papers). Shengyi Huang is often cited by papers focused on Semiconductor materials and devices (13 papers), Advancements in Semiconductor Devices and Circuit Design (12 papers) and Radio Frequency Integrated Circuit Design (9 papers). Shengyi Huang collaborates with scholars based in Taiwan, China and United States. Shengyi Huang's co-authors include Santiago Ontañón, Jwo‐Shiun Sun, Ming Yao, Chien‐Yuan Chen, Hwei‐Fang Tien, Woei Tsay, Jih‐Luh Tang, Chiu-Hwa Wang, Yao‐Chang Chen and Shu‐Wha Lin and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, The Science of The Total Environment and Journal of Materials Chemistry A.
